Abstract
Restriction endonuclease analyses of a 1.1-kb polymerase chain reaction-amplified portion of the ureC gene from Helicobacter pylori were used to group or to differentiate 21 clinical isolates. Isolates were placed into 4 groups after HindIII digestion alone, and placement was expanded into 15 groups after isolates were digested with AluI and PvuI.
